Forecasts
Embroidered Cloth (9/4), Lady Bullet (11/4), True Statesman (11/4), Self Praise (9/2), New Definition (14/1), Nifaliophobia (100/1)
An open maiden in which it might be worth chancing LADY BULLET, one of the first Breeze-Up buys this year to reach the racecourse. She's bred to be speedy and could get the better of True Statesman who showed up well at Nottingham a fortnight ago. Self Praise is also interesting.
